Respice Finem

Respice finem, the Latin inscription that Ivan Ilyich has stitched onto his expensive luggage, represents his cognitive dissonance about his mortality. The phrase reminds him of the fact that life will not last forever…

Whist

Because whist—the card game that Ivan and his friends play—serves as a distraction that briefly helps Ivan ignore his illness, it stands for the shallow, materialistic concerns that people like Ivan tend to gravitate toward…
